She looks back on her time at the campsite, where things were not always easy for her. “It was confrontational and traumatic, really a matter of survival,” says Groot. Because she cannot take all her belongings with her, she rents a storage space in Amersfoort for 300 euros per month.

She has still not found her own home, which means she is forced to stay with her boyfriend in Purmerend for the time being. She does not give up her search. “I still hope to find a home in or around Enkhuizen. That would make life a lot easier. Especially because I have to take my son to school and pick him up in between working.”

‘Unfortunately became someone else’

At the kitchen table in Purmerend she tells us that she has responded to an upstairs apartment in Enkhuizen, exactly in the street where her massage parlor is located. But a few days later it turns out that she has missed the net. “Unfortunately it turned out to be someone else,” she says disappointed.
